DIY slant board Question What angle is the recommended slant board? Making my own one in my metal shop and was wondering the angles/dimensions. Slant Board Guy's board has a 25 degree angle (based on the measurements, it's a right triangle with a height of 150mm, and a base of 320mm) You can plug this into a formula for finding the angle of.

DIY Slant Board. VIDEO.. The back of the slant board needed to be 5 1/2" tall and about 13" long, because I have large feet. Obviously, if you shorten this, it will change the angle a little bit, but I don't think enough to matter. As for the width, just make sure you can accommodate both of your feet on there..

I built my first slant board with a 22′ angle but found it to be too steep so used my spare ply to create a more manageable 15′ board. You'll need to mark up and cut out 5 pieces of wood, 2 sloping sides, a top and 2 supportive struts - front and back. The measurements I used were: Top: 15cm x 18cm. Sides: 16cm x 5cm (you need 2 of these)

DIY squat wedges and slant board. There are many reasons to use squat wedges, but the most common is increased range of motion during squats. Having a slight amount of heel elevation can help people with ankle mobility limitations to get to full squat depth.. DIY KDG March 22, 2022 2022, pulley, accessories, rack attachments. Kaizen.

A common set of dimensions for a portable slant board is 12 inches (W) x 10.6 inches (D) (30.5 cm x 27 cm). As you are making a board from scratch, you can change these common dimensions though, to ensure you get a board that is more suitable for your own foot size and exercise routines.

Step 1: BACKGROUND A while back, I started to have some really sharp pains in my foot around the heel area. After some research, I determined that it was due to plantar fasciitis, inflammation of a thick band of tissue that runs across the bottom of your foot and connects your heel bone to your toes (plantar fascia).

1. Weight Plates You'll probably have seen people using weight plates as a make shift slant board at the gym. This can be a pretty effective alternative especially if you're doing squats. Simply grab a couple of weight plates and stand on the edges of them so your heels are elevated. There are a few drawbacks of using weight plates however…
